WHO Prequalifies Rapid Diagnostic Test For Hepatitis C Virus

The World Health Organization has prequalified a tool for the quick diagnosis of hepatitis C. Since treatment for hepatitis C has become affordable and available in low and middle-income countries, the organization believes that the prequalification of an effective diagnostic tool will improve the number of patients cured.

Gilead's hepatitis C drugs largely cost-effective in U.S.: study

New hepatitis C drugs that shorten treatment times are largely cost-effective despite their hefty U.S. price tags, according to two new analyses.

France uses tax to put pressure on hepatitis C drug prices

France will tax drugmakers whose costly hepatitis C drugs threaten to throw off course its healthcare budget, the government has said, heaping pressure on pharmaceutical companies like Gilead Sciences to cut their prices.
